76014 Mr sfty implant and/or foreign body asmt stf 1
Also known as: MRI safety screening, metal artifact assessment, implant safety evaluation
Magnetic resonance imaging safety screening and assessment of implants and/or metallic foreign bodies by qualified medical staff to determine Magnetic Resonance safety.
In Plain Language
MRI safety check for metal; implant compatibility assessment
Clinical Context
Pre-procedure evaluation to ensure patient and staff safety during magnetic resonance imaging by identifying incompatible implants.
RVU Information
CPT 76014 does not have a physician work RVU assigned by CMS. Reimbursement for this code is determined by payer-specific fee schedules.
Billing & Documentation
Radiology codes require a written order, clinical indication, and a formal interpretation report. The professional component (modifier -26) and technical component (modifier -TC) may be billed separately.
How This Code Compares
This code has a work RVU of 0.00, meaning it does not have a physician work component assigned by CMS. In the Radiology category, 7% of codes share this characteristic.
